Importance of Nipple Plastic Surgery
Nipple plastic surgery holds significant importance for many individuals. Cosmetically, it can enhance self - confidence and body image. For women, issues like inverted nipples, overly large or elongated nipples can cause self - consciousness and affect their comfort in certain clothing or intimate situations. Reconstructively, after a mastectomy due to breast cancer, nipple reconstruction is often the final step in the breast reconstruction process, helping patients regain a sense of wholeness and normalcy. In the context of gender - affirming care, nipple surgeries play a crucial role in aligning a person's physical appearance with their gender identity.

Types of Nipple Plastic Surgery
Inverted Nipple Surgery
Inverted nipples are a common condition that affects up to 10% of women. In addition to the aesthetic concern, it can cause functional challenges such as difficulties in breastfeeding or diminished erogenous sensation.
- Procedure: Inverted nipple restoration involves dividing the naturally occurring tight bands that extend from the breast to the nipple base. A discreet incision is made at the junction of the nipple and the areola. The constrictive bands are carefully released while preserving the milk ducts and nerve connections as much as possible.
- Recovery: The procedure usually lasts between 20 minutes to an hour and is conducted under local anesthesia. Patients can expect a brief downtime of a few days. A waterproof dressing is placed, and wearing a nipple shield for several weeks may be recommended for optimal recovery.
Nipple Reduction
For women with overly large or elongated nipples, nipple reduction offers a solution to achieve a more proportioned and natural - looking nipple.
- Procedure: This outpatient procedure is performed in the doctor's office. A minor incision is made at the base of the nipple, and dissolving sutures are strategically placed beneath the nipple to minimize visible scarring. The goal is to adjust the nipple size according to the patient's desires, and most patients can retain sensation and the ability to breastfeed.
- Recovery: Post - operative care involves wearing a soft foam “donut” over the nipple for protection during the healing phase. Patients are provided with these protective covers to ensure optimal recovery during the first week post - surgery.
Nipple Reconstruction after Mastectomy
This is a crucial step in the breast reconstruction process for breast cancer survivors. It helps the breast look complete and natural.
- Techniques: There are various techniques for nipple reconstruction, including using the patient's own tissue, nipple grafts, or creating a nipple shape with skin flaps. Surgeons at top hospitals in New York City, such as Columbia and NYU Langone, are well - versed in these advanced techniques.
- Timing: Nipple reconstruction can be carried out at the same time as breast reconstruction surgery or as a separate procedure later. The decision depends on the patient's overall treatment plan and the surgeon's recommendation.

Preparing for Nipple Plastic Surgery
Before undergoing nipple plastic surgery, proper preparation is essential.
- Medical Consultation: Schedule a consultation with the surgeon to discuss your goals, medical history, and any concerns. The surgeon will perform a physical examination and may order additional tests if necessary.
- Lifestyle Adjustments: If the surgery requires general anesthesia or sedation, arrange for someone to drive you home after the procedure. Quit smoking if you are a smoker, as smoking can affect the healing process. Follow any dietary or medication restrictions advised by the surgeon.
- Understanding the Procedure: Have a clear understanding of the procedure, including the risks, benefits, and expected recovery time. Ask the surgeon any questions you may have to ensure you are fully informed.
Recovery and Aftercare
The recovery process after nipple plastic surgery varies depending on the type of procedure.
- Swelling and Tenderness: Patients can expect some swelling and tenderness in the days following the surgery. This is normal and can be managed with pain relief medication as prescribed by the surgeon.
- Follow - up Appointments: Attend all follow - up appointments with the surgeon. These appointments are crucial for monitoring the healing process, removing sutures if necessary, and addressing any concerns.
- Activity Restrictions: Avoid strenuous exercise or heavy lifting for a few weeks or as advised by the surgeon. Gradually increase your activity level as you recover.
- Wound Care: Follow the surgeon's instructions for wound care, including keeping the area clean and dry and changing any dressings as recommended.
